A New Era in Cinematic Accessibility ๐ฌโจ
For years, the deaf and hard-of-hearing community in India has been overlooked by mainstream cinema. Films are predominantly audio-visual experiences, and without proper accessibility features like subtitles or sign language interpretation, a significant portion of the population is left out. Aakhri Sawal is a groundbreaking venture as it is the first Hindi feature film to be released in Indian Sign Language right from day one.
The movie is set to hit theaters on May 8, 2026, and promises to offer a truly inclusive experience. This initiative not only broadens the film's audience but also sets a precedent for future productions in India.
The Visionary Team Behind Aakhri Sawal ๐
The film is helmed by the talented National Award-winning director Abhijeet Mohan Warang. Produced by Nikhil Nanda and Sanjay Dutt, with co-producers Puneet Nanda, Dr. Deepak Singh, Gaurav Dubey, and Ujjwal Anand, the project boasts a powerhouse team dedicated to storytelling and accessibility.
Utkarsh Naithani, the brain behind the story, screenplay, and dialogue, has crafted a narrative that is both engaging and enlightening. His work ensures that the film resonates with a diverse audience, highlighting the importance of inclusivity in storytelling.
Why Aakhri Sawal Matters Now More Than Ever ๐
The release of Aakhri Sawal comes at a crucial time when the world is recognizing the need for inclusivity across all sectors. According to the World Health Organization, over 5% of the world's population, or approximately 430 million people, require rehabilitation to address their 'disabling' hearing loss. In India, this number is substantial, and yet, the representation in cinema is minimal.
By incorporating ISL, Aakhri Sawal not only reaches out to this segment but also educates the general public about the nuances of communication through sign language. This move is expected to inspire other filmmakers to consider accessibility in their projects, thereby promoting a more inclusive entertainment industry.
A Rich Tapestry of Story and Culture ๐ฅ
Beyond its innovative accessibility features, Aakhri Sawal offers a look into the history of the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h, the world's largest voluntary organization. This narrative provides viewers with a unique glimpse into a significant part of Indian history, wrapped in a compelling story that encourages audiences to reflect on their own perceptions of cultural and societal norms.
